Where is the Troupin family from?

You can see how Troupin families moved over time by selecting different census years. The Troupin family name was found in the USA in 1920. In 1920 there was 1 Troupin family living in Massachusetts. This was 100% of all the recorded Troupin's in USA. Massachusetts had the highest population of Troupin families in 1920.

What is the average Troupin lifespan?

Between 1976 and 2004, in the United States, Troupin life expectancy was at its lowest point in 2000, and highest in 1984. The average life expectancy for Troupin in 1976 was 73, and 79 in 2004.

An unusually short lifespan might indicate that your Troupin ancestors lived in harsh conditions. A short lifespan might also indicate health problems that were once prevalent in your family.
